PHILADELPHIA — The FBI has released photos of two men who robbed an armored truck and shot its driver in October 2023 in South Philadelphia.

The robbery occurred at about 2:30 p.m. Oct. 12 at the Bank of America, 1950 South Christopher Columbus Boulevard in Philadelphia.

A Brink truck was servicing an ATM at the branch when one Brinks employee was approached by the two suspects, one of whom was armed with a black handgun with an extended magazine, according to authorities.

The Brinks driver tried to fight off the suspects and, in the process, one of the suspects took the driver’s duty firearm, the FBI said.

One of the suspects shot the driver in his side, and when he fell to the ground, the suspects kicked him in the head.

The suspects got a bag of money from the driver, then drove off in a 2022 Chevy Malibu, which was abandoned in West Philadelphia.

Authorities later recovered the vehicle.

The suspects are described as black men with thin builds who wore all black clothing and black ski masks.

Anyone who has information on these suspects is encouraged to submit a tip online here or contact the FBI Philadelphia field office at 215-418-4000.
